Q: How is the Chalkmere timetable solver's admin store recovered if the primary keyholder is unavailable?

A: The solver's constraint database is sealed nightly. Recovery requires two of three Harrowgate ops staff, or the documented break-glass path. The break-glass path bypasses quorum and is logged to the immutable audit stream; reviewers should confirm each use has a linked incident. Rotation occurs after every use. For audit verification purposes, the current break-glass recovery passphrase is recorded directly below this entry.

recovery phrase for bahaf-yahip: ulaion-istys-praok-ulaiel-quenix-holox-ulaox-praox-quenix-eliius-sileth-sorax-soriel-holax

CI troubleshooting note for the weekly sync: the Marrowgate report-export suite fails intermittently because fixture timestamps are generated in the runner's local timezone while assertions expect UTC. Runners in the Velstadt pool default to a non-UTC zone, so failures only appear there. Proposed fix: pin TZ=UTC in the export job's environment and normalize all fixtures to epoch values. I've verified the repro on both pools and attached the failing run; its trace token appears directly below.

build token for tawif-bahip: htk31_68bba16e1afabfef4ecc69408c06f16

Staging for the Tallowfen relay had `WS_PERMESSAGE_DEFLATE=true` while prod has it off, which explains the CPU spike and the latency numbers diverging in last week's report. Compression saves roughly 60% bandwidth on our JSON frames but costs about 2ms per message and fragments memory under high fan-out. For the sync: recommend we keep it disabled everywhere until we benchmark the shared-context option. While fixing the env file, note that the broker auth secret must appear immediately after the compression flags.

vault entry, fadup-tagag: RELAY_SECRET8=2fd92179

Night-shift staff: Floor 4 of the Tellhaven Building opens this week. After 21:00, access is via the rear stairwell only; the lifts are locked out overnight during the settling period. Complete a walk-through of the new floor once per shift and log it. The stairwell keypad accepts the code below.

badge for yahop-fawep: bdg-XBKXI-68071